NOTICE: In order to combat the financial impact of the novel coronavirus (COVID-19) in Jessamine County, the filing and payment of net profit taxes by an employer or business entity for Tax Year 2020 under Chapter 110, Occupational License Tax of the Jessamine County Code of Ordinances is hereby automatically extended from April 15, 2021 until May 17, 2021. No further action on behalf of any employer or business entity shall be required for this extension relief.

The Tax Administrator’s Office is responsible for the collection of occupational license fees on wages and net profits. Note that there have been significant changes in the tax ordinance that are effective when filing for tax periods after January 1, 2008.
